About 5 Morton Close
5 Morton Close is a three-bedroom detached house in Auckland Park, Bishop Auckland, Bishop Auckland (DL14 8YW). It has a recorded floor area of 67 m² (around 721 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2003-2006 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(April 2022) shows a C (score 74). The rating has held steady at C across 3 certificates since April 2009.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Good to Very Good; while window ef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 89).
Last sale on file: £150,000 in August 2022.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end. Across 2004–2022, sale prices on this property compounded at 1.2%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£169,000 is 12.7% above the 2022 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£208/sq ft) was about 49.5%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 67 m² it's 29.2%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(95 m² median across 12 EPCs).
